First things first—let’s talk layout. Planning a rose garden is like planning an outfit for a hot date; you want everything to complement each other and create a killer impression! A formal layout with perfectly aligned rows will evoke Victorian elegance, while a more relaxed, whimsical design allows for a fun meadow-like vibe dotted with companion plants. Just like pairing a jacket with that ravishing dress, you’ll want to think about what plants will accentuate those gorgeous roses when planning.
